Job description

Job title: Tax Manager

Location: London or Manchester

Duration: 12 months initially

We use generative AI tools to support our candidate screening process. This helps us ensure a fair, consistent, and efficient experience for all applicants. Rest assured, all final decisions are made by our hiring team, and your application will be reviewed with care and attention.

The role

To support UK VAT advisory for on‑going business and compliance activities in the UK. Contractor will be supporting the delivery and implementation of VAT requirements triggered by new Retail Business or Regulatory initiatives as well as supporting the UK VAT Compliance team when technical advice is needed. Contractor will interact on a daily basis with other teams within the tax broader organisation as well as the Tax Engine and Taxonomy Team, various Business Teams and Support Teams like Legal, Finance and Accounting. Contractor will also be involved in the review of agreements, especially for UK real estate transactions, and of the VAT rate determination of complex products as well as answering to operational VAT questions raised by finance, accounting and other operational teams.

Responsibilities
  • Support delivery and implementation of VAT requirements triggered by new Retail Business or Regulatory initiatives.
  • Assist UK VAT Compliance team with technical advice when needed.
  • Review agreements, especially for UK real estate transactions.
  • Determine VAT rates for complex products.
  • Provide UK VAT advisory for Ongoing business and compliance activities, New UK initiatives and Occasional Pan‑EU Retail Business and Regulatory projects.
Requirements
  • In-depth VAT technical knowledge (UK and cross-border VAT, including post-Brexit exposure).
  • Previous experience in retail and/or e-commerce sectors desirable (especially UK VAT liability determination).
  • Strong stakeholder engagement and ability to work cross‑functionally.
  • Ownership, ability to deliver results, and maintain high standards.
